Transportation Systems Resilience: Capacity-Aware Control and Value of Information

Saurabh Amin (MIT)
32-155

Resilience of a transportation system is its ability to operate under adverse events like incidents and storms. Availability of real-time traffic data provides new opportunities for predicting travelers’ routing behavior and implementing network control operations during adverse events. Symmetry, Bifurcation, and Multi-Agent Decision-Making

Naomi E. Leonard (Princeton University)
32-155

Prof. Leonard will present nonlinear dynamics for distributed decision-making that derive from principles of symmetry and bifurcation. Inspired by studies of animal groups, including house-hunting honeybees and schooling fish, the nonlinear dynamics describe a group of interacting agents that can manage flexibility as well as stability in response to a changing environment.
